We went over his therapies and how he was doing. Basically, he is doing great, but still has big problems with word retrieval. The speech therapist is worried about him being so self aware. He gets embarrassed when he's with the other kids and can't come up with a word. Doesn't like to ask for help when others are doing it without. The teacher thinks she has come up with a way he can ask for help without the others knowing. Really kind of smart. They are going to put a two sided chip on his desk. Green side for everything is good and a red side for help. Next year the teacher can just stop by his desk to help as she walks around the room. Reading is slow, but he is improving. Math, science, health, social studies are going great. They are even adding stuff in the IEP to increase amount and level. He really excels and they want to give him something to really be proud of. It really is weird that he will have trouble naming a number, but can do a simple algebra problem. Once again, it's all in the word retrieval.
